Mangroves: Tanzania’s Coastal Defenders
Mangroves protect against erosion, shelter fish nurseries, and store carbon—protecting our shores and sustaining ocean life.

Mangroves aren’t just coastal trees; they’re essential to Tanzania’s ocean balance. They protect shorelines from erosion, shelter fish nurseries, and store carbon—sustaining marine ecosystems for future generations.
